diff --git python-narcissus-common/python-narcissus-common.spec python-narcissus-common/python-narcissus-common.spec.tmp index 467bcb3253..e73f2ed94c 100644 --- python-narcissus-common/python-narcissus-common.spec +++ python-narcissus-common/python-narcissus-common.spec.tmp @@ -2,7 +2,7 @@ Name: python-narcissus-common Version: 0.9.0.1 -Release: 8%{?dist} +Release: 9%{?dist} Summary: Common components for Narcissus, realtime log visualization Group: Development/Libraries @@ -15,24 +15,32 @@ BuildArch: noarch BuildRequires: python2-devel BuildRequires: python-setuptools BuildRequires: python-zmq -Requires: python-zmq -%description -This package contains the commons components for narcissus. Narcissus -is a web application that visualizes web server hits as they happen -in real time. +%global _description\ +This package contains the commons components for narcissus. Narcissus\ +is a web application that visualizes web server hits as they happen\ +in real time.\ +\ +Features:\ +\ + * IP addresses converted to latitude/longitude, then streamed via\ + WebSockets to `polymaps `_.\ + * Realtime graphs of what countries are downloading what content\ + with `d3 `_.\ + * `Ømq (zeromq) `_ on the backend.\ + * **Fast**. No polling.\ +\ +You can see a demo running live at http://narcissus.rc.rit.edu\ +It is visualizing the logs of http://mirror.rit.edu -Features: +%description %_description - * IP addresses converted to latitude/longitude, then streamed via - WebSockets to `polymaps `_. - * Realtime graphs of what countries are downloading what content - with `d3 `_. - * `Ømq (zeromq) `_ on the backend. - * **Fast**. No polling. +%package -n python2-narcissus-common +Summary: %summary +Requires: python-zmq +%{?python_provide:%python_provide python2-narcissus-common} -You can see a demo running live at http://narcissus.rc.rit.edu -It is visualizing the logs of http://mirror.rit.edu +%description -n python2-narcissus-common %_description %prep %setup -q -n %{modname}-%{version} @@ -53,7 +61,7 @@ sed -i -e '1d' narcissus/common/zeromq_log_sender.py # We're not actually going to support this one. rm %{buildroot}/%{_bindir}/narcissus-amqp-source -%files +%files -n python2-narcissus-common %doc README.rst LICENSE # This package actually owns the root narcissus directory %{python_sitelib}/narcissus/ @@ -61,6 +69,10 @@ rm %{buildroot}/%{_bindir}/narcissus-amqp-source %{_bindir}/narcissus-zeromq-source %changelog +* Sat Aug 12 2017 Zbigniew Jędrzejewski-Szmek - 0.9.0.1-9 +- Python 2 binary package renamed to python2-narcissus-common + See https://fedoraproject.org/wiki/FinalizingFedoraSwitchtoPython3 + * Thu Jul 27 2017 Fedora Release Engineering - 0.9.0.1-8 -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ild